Output 604089a298d7887668505659438673191c6bb6d1f7cfcf7c0ea88a616efa03b8:3

value
42651400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71556c04665a079d72b640286aec169aea66dfd5 OP_EQUAL
address
3C2GcSYPc2fq5i6LsnEUT5zcEartZbCTHr
transaction
604089a298d7887668505659438673191c6bb6d1f7cfcf7c0ea88a616efa03b8
spent
true